Downspout replacement services involve removing old, damaged, or inefficient downspouts and installing new ones to ensure proper water management around a property. These services typically include assessing the existing system, selecting appropriate materials, and securely attaching the new downspouts to direct rainwater away from the foundation. Properly functioning downspouts help prevent water from pooling near the base of a building, reducing the risk of structural damage, basement flooding, and mold growth. Contractors may also connect downspouts to underground drainage systems or extend them further away from the property for optimal performance.
Many common problems signal the need for downspout replacement. These issues often include visible rust or corrosion, leaks, disconnected or loose sections, and sagging or bent pipes. Over time, exposure to the elements can cause downspouts to deteriorate, making them less effective at directing water. During heavy rains, damaged or clogged downspouts can lead to water spilling over the sides or pooling around the foundation, increasing the risk of water intrusion and property damage. Replacing aging or damaged downspouts helps restore proper drainage and protects the home’s structural integrity.
Property types that often require downspout replacement include residential homes, especially those with older roofing systems or extensive gutter systems. Commercial buildings, multi-family residences, and historic properties may also need this service to maintain their drainage systems. Homes with trees nearby or those located on sloped terrain are particularly vulnerable to downspout issues, as leaves, debris, and runoff can cause clogs or damage over time. Regular inspections and timely replacements help keep these properties protected from water-related problems, ensuring their longevity and safety.

The overview below groups typical Downspout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Mchenry, IL.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Minor downspout repairs or replacements typically range from $100 to $300.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, with fewer projects reaching the lower or higher ends of the spectrum.
Partial Replacement - Replacing sections of downspouts usually costs between $300 and $700. Local contractors often handle these projects within this range, depending on the length and complexity of the replacement.
Full Downspout Replacement - A complete replacement of all downspouts can cost from $1,000 to $2,500. Larger, more involved projects may approach or exceed this range, especially in custom or complex installations.
Large or Complex Installations - Extensive or high-end downspout systems, including custom fittings or multiple stories, can reach $3,000 or more. These projects are less common but are handled by local pros for properties with special requirements.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
